Artem Anisimov totals two points as Blackhawks blast Red Wings

Chicago Blackhawks center Artem Anisimov scored a goal and dished out an assist in Sunday's 4-1 win over the Detroit Red Wings.

What It Means:

Anisimov assisted on Duncan Keith's power-play goal in the first period, and he extended Chicago's lead to 3-1 with a goal of his own in the third frame. The 27-year-old has 19 goals and 36 points in 66 games in 2015-16. Patrick Kane and Jonathan Toews also found the back of the net for the 'Hawks.

Over the final 17 games, we project Anisimov to record four more goals and six more assists. In his first season with Chicago, he owns a 50.8 Corsi For Percentage and -1.1 Relative Corsi For Percentage at Even Strength.
